We are currently seeking an experienced Insolvency Administrator, to join the Insolvency Administrator, Proposals in our London, Ontario office who would like to join a company that has created a unique working atmosphere that offers challenge, purpose, and the opportunity to grow both personally and professionally in a team-oriented environment.
HERE'S HOW YOU'LL CONTRIBUTE:Complete in-depth review of all Consumer Proposal and Division 1 Proposal received that meet the requirements for adjudication while adhering to client direction and internal processes. Investigate filings and information presented to determine best possible outcome for clients as it concerns their financial recovery in the proceeding. Review of credit bureaus and property reports for investigations. Attend Meeting of Creditors on representing customers. Responsible for identifying terms and clauses that may cause negative impact to customers and submitting requests for the amendments. Review counteroffer and Trustee inquiries for negotiating on behalf of all customers represented. Review amended proposals received and adjudicate while adhering to client direction and internal procedures. Maintain set service level agreements and follow client instruction when provided. Analyses documentation/email received from Trustees and actions according to set client processes and guidelines.

HERE'S WHAT YOU'LL BRING:Demonstrated experience (1-2 years) in the Insolvency industry, Collections, Litigation or Insolvency. Strong verbal, written, and interpersonal skills. Ability to interface with a team and the ability to work independently. Strong data entry skills. Flexibility to adapt to changing environment. Ability to "Think Differently" continuously looking for process improvements that gain efficiency. Ability to prioritize and contribute to multiple projects. Make sound judgements when analyzing proposals by identifying the financial implications to clients. Extended periods of working on a computer Strong attention to detail required to ensure proposals are accurately reviewed to avoid negative impact to the customer. Bilingual (French) language skills would be an asset.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ook and Microsoft Edge)
